LTC6990IDCB#TRPBF belongs to the category of integrated circuits (ICs).
This product is commonly used in electronic devices for timing and frequency control applications.
LTC6990IDCB#TRPBF is available in a small form factor dual-side-brazed ceramic (DSCB) package.
The essence of LTC6990IDCB#TRPBF lies in its ability to provide precise timing and frequency control, making it an essential component in various electronic systems.
This product is typically packaged in reels, with a quantity of 2500 units per reel.
LTC6990IDCB#TRPBF utilizes an on-chip precision oscillator and programmable counters to generate accurate timing signals. The frequency and duty cycle can be adjusted through external resistors connected to the SET and ADJ pins. The output signal is synchronized with an external clock if desired.

Question: What is the LTC6990IDCB#TRPBF?
Answer: The LTC6990IDCB#TRPBF is a specific model of the LTC6990 series, which is a precision silicon oscillator with programmable frequency and duty cycle.
Question: What is the operating voltage range of LTC6990IDCB#TRPBF?
Answer: The operating voltage range of LTC6990IDCB#TRPBF is typically between 2.25V and 5.5V.
